Tony Perrottet, author of “Pagan Holiday” and “The Naked Olympics”, has a new book out, Napoleon’s Privates: 2,500 Years of History Unzipped, that looks at sexually-tainted oddities of history, including how Napoleon's penis ended up in New Jersey.

Wanderlust reports Year’s best travel book named in Dolman Awards. The book, 92 Acharnon Street by John Lucas, won Britain’s only award for travel books earlier this week.

World Hum also has a Q&A with David Farley looking at the creation of the Restless Legs reading series in New York City, which will be devoted to travel writing.
